What is the product of and (6+5i) and (3-7i) ?

-17-27i
-17+27i
53+27i
53-27i

We are going to make the product step by step.
 We have:
 (6 + 5i) * (3-7i)
 Multiplying:
 ((6) * (3)) + ((6) * (- 7i)) + ((5i) * (3)) + ((5i) * (- 7i))
 Rewriting:
 18 - 42i + 15i - 35i ^ 2
 18 - 42i + 15i - 35 * (- 1)
 18 - 42i + 15i + 35
 53 - 27i
 Answer:
 
the product of and (6 + 5i) and (3-7i) is:
 
53-27i
